Definition and Meaning of Hydrogen Acetate

  1. Core Meaning: Hydrogen acetate, also known as acetic acid or ethanoic acid, is an organic compound with the chemical formula CH₃COOH. Hydrogens acetate occurs when an acetate ion (the conjugate base of acetic acid) interacts with a hydrogen ion.

  2. Main Use: It is widely used as a chemical reagent, a solvent, and in the food industry as a preservative and flavoring agent.

Etymology

The term “acetate” originates from the Latin word “acetum,” which means “vinegar.” The “hydrogen” part refers to the hydrogen ion (H⁺) the compound can release in solution, forming the acidic properties.
